#! /usr/bin/env nix-shell | |
#! nix-shell -i bash -p coreutils qemu parted e2fsprogs dosfstools debootstrap grub2 util-linux | |
set -e -x -o nounset | |
########### Notes ########### | |
# | |
# - You don't have to use Nix to run this script; just be sure to have the above packages installed. | |
# | |
# - [This Stack Overflow post](https://unix.stackexchange.com/questions/719367) | |
# implies that EFI does not work without extra firmware (e.g., OVMF) and | |
# emulated flash memory, but BIOS on GPT should. [This Gentoo | |
# Wiki](https://wiki.gentoo.org/wiki/QEMU#Preparation_of_a_bootable_disk_image_from_scratch) | |
# page suggests that BIOS on MBR will work. Their original scripts didn't | |
# work, and no combination of {(EFI, GPT), (BIOS, GPT), (BIOS, MBR)} x | |
# {Ubuntu, Debian} implemented in this script seems to work. | |
# | |
# - This script will call sudo. If I can get this version to work, I will | |
# consider modifying it to not requires super-user. | |
# | |
# - Invoke like `./qemu-img.sh 2>&1 | tee log` to get a debugging log. | |
########### Inputs ########### | |
QEMU_ARCH="${QEMU_ARCH:-x86_64}" | |
IMAGE="${IMAGE:-qemu-debian}" | |
IMAGE_SIZE="${QEMU_IMAGE_SIZE:-20G}" | |
DEBIAN_ARCH="${DEBIAN_ARCH:-amd64}" | |
DEBIAN_VARIANT="${DEBIAN_VARIANT:-debian}" | |
GRUB_MODE="${GRUB_MODE:-bios}" | |
PARTITION_TABLE="${PARTITION_TABLE:-mbr}" | |
ROOT_FS="${ROOT_FS:-ext2}" | |
HOSTNAME="${QEMU_HOSTNAME:-qemu-debian}" | |
########### Input validation ########### | |
if [[ "$DEBIAN_VARIANT" != "ubuntu" && "$DEBIAN_VARIANT" != "debian" ]]; then | |
echo "Invalid DEBIAN_VARIANT: Choose 'ubuntu' or 'debian'" | |
exit 1 | |
fi | |
if [[ "$GRUB_MODE" != "bios" && "$GRUB_MODE" != "efi" ]]; then | |
echo "Invalid GRUB_MODE: Choose 'bios' or 'efi'" | |
exit 1 | |
fi | |
if [[ "$PARTITION_TABLE" != "gpt" && "$PARTITION_TABLE" != "mbr" ]]; then | |
echo "Invalid PARTITION_TABLE: Choose 'gpt' or 'mbr'" | |
exit 1 | |
fi | |
if [ "$DEBIAN_VARIANT" = "ubuntu" ]; then | |
DEBIAN_MIRROR=http://us.archive.ubuntu.com/ubuntu/ | |
DEBIAN_COMPONENTS="main,restricted,universe,multiverse" | |
DEBIAN_VERSION=jammy | |
DEBIAN_COMPONENTS_SPACE=$(echo $DEBIAN_COMPONENTS | tr , ' ') | |
DEBIAN_SOURCES=" | |
deb $DEBIAN_MIRROR $DEBIAN_VERSION $DEBIAN_COMPONENTS_SPACE | |
deb $DEBIAN_MIRROR $DEBIAN_VERSION-updates $DEBIAN_COMPONENTS_SPACE | |
" | |
else | |
# Try docker run --rm debian:bookworm sh -c 'apt-get update && apt-get install -y netselect-apt && netselect-apt' | |
DEBIAN_MIRROR=http://ftp.us.debian.org/debian/ | |
DEBIAN_COMPONENTS="main,contrib,non-free,non-free-firmware" | |
DEBIAN_VERSION=bookworm | |
DEBIAN_COMPONENTS_SPACE=$(echo $DEBIAN_COMPONENTS | tr , ' ') | |
DEBIAN_SOURCES=" | |
deb $DEBIAN_MIRROR $DEBIAN_VERSION $DEBIAN_COMPONENTS_SPACE | |
deb $DEBIAN_MIRROR $DEBIAN_VERSION-updates $DEBIAN_COMPONENTS_SPACE | |
deb https://security.debian.org/debian-security $DEBIAN_VERSION-security $DEBIAN_COMPONENTS_SPACE | |
" | |
fi | |
########### Create QEMU image ########### | |
MOUNT_DIR="$(mktemp --directory)" | |
rm --force "${IMAGE}.raw" "${IMAGE}.qcow2" | |
qemu-img create -f raw "${IMAGE}.raw" "$IMAGE_SIZE" | |
LOOP_DEV=$(sudo losetup --show --find "${IMAGE}.raw") | |
########### Create disk partitions ########### | |
# See https://wiki.archlinux.org/title/Partitioning | |
# See https://wiki.archlinux.org/title/Parted | |
if [ "$PARTITION_TABLE" = gpt ] && [ "$GRUB_MODE" = bios ]; then | |
# https://unix.stackexchange.com/questions/719367/configure-grub-to-load-in-qemu | |
sudo parted --script "$LOOP_DEV" \ | |
mklabel gpt \ | |
mkpart non-fs '0%' 550MiB \ | |
set 1 bios_grub on \ | |
mkpart primary ext4 550MiB 100% \ | |
ROOT_PART="${LOOP_DEV}p2" | |
elif [ "$PARTITION_TABLE" = gpt ] && [ "$GRUB_MODE" = efi ]; then | |
# https://unix.stackexchange.com/a/719958/59973 | |
sudo parted --script "$LOOP_DEV" \ | |
mklabel gpt \ | |
mkpart efi fat32 '0%' 550MiB \ | |
set 1 esp on \ | |
mkpart primary ext4 550MiB 100% \ | |
BOOT_PART="${LOOP_DEV}p1" | |
ROOT_PART="${LOOP_DEV}p2" | |
elif [ "$PARTITION_TABLE" = mbr ] && [ "$GRUB_MODE" = bios ]; then | |
# https://wiki.gentoo.org/wiki/QEMU#Preparation_of_a_bootable_disk_image_from_scratch | |
sudo parted --script "$LOOP_DEV" \ | |
mklabel msdos \ | |
mkpart primary ext4 1MiB 100% \ | |
set 1 boot on \ | |
ROOT_PART="${LOOP_DEV}p1" | |
elif [ "$PARTITION_TABLE" = mbr ] && [ "$GRUB_MODE" = efi ]; then | |
echo "Not supported" | |
exit 1 | |
fi | |
if [ "${BOOT_PART:-}" ]; then | |
BOOT_UUID="blkid -s UUID -o value ${BOOT_PART}" | |
fi | |
ROOT_UUID="blkid -s UUID -o value ${ROOT_PART}" | |
sudo fdisk -l "$LOOP_DEV" | |
sudo partprobe "$LOOP_DEV" | |
sudo "mkfs.$ROOT_FS" -L root "$ROOT_PART" | |
########### Mount fs ########### | |
lsblk -o NAME,UUID,PARTUUID,LABEL,PARTLABEL,MOUNTPOINT | |
sudo mkdir --parents "$MOUNT_DIR" | |
sudo mount "$ROOT_PART" "$MOUNT_DIR" | |
if [ -n "${BOOT_PART:-}" ]; then | |
sudo mkdir --parents "$MOUNT_DIR/boot/efi" | |
sudo mount "$BOOT_PART" "$MOUNT_DIR/boot/efi" | |
fi | |
########### Run debootstrap ########### | |
if [ "$GRUB_MODE" = efi ]; then | |
if [ "$DEBIAN_ARCH" = amd64 ]; then | |
grub_target=x86_64-efi | |
else | |
grub_target="$DEBIAN_ARCH-efi" | |
fi | |
# sudo grub-install "--target=$grub_target" "--efi-directory=$MOUNT_DIR/boot/efi" --bootloader-id=debian "$LOOP_DEV" | |
grub_args="--target=$grub_target --efi-directory=/boot/efi --bootloader-id=debian" | |
grub_pkg="grub-$DEBIAN_ARCH-efi" | |
else | |
if [ "$DEBIAN_ARCH" = amd64 ]; then | |
grub_target=i386-pc | |
else | |
grub_target="$DEBIAN_ARCH-pc" | |
fi | |
# sudo grub-install "--target=$grub_target" "--boot-directory=$MOUNT_DIR/boot/grub" "$LOOP_DEV" | |
grub_args="--target=$grub_target --boot-directory=/boot/grub" | |
grub_pkg=grub-pc | |
fi | |
if [ "$DEBIAN_VARIANT" = ubuntu ]; then | |
linux_pkg=linux-image-generic | |
else | |
linux_pkg="linux-image-$DEBIAN_ARCH" | |
fi | |
mkdir --parents /tmp/debootstrap | |
sudo debootstrap \ | |
"--arch=$DEBIAN_ARCH" \ | |
"--include=$linux_pkg,$grub_pkg" \ | |
--cache-dir=/tmp/debootstrap \ | |
--variant=minbase \ | |
"--components=$DEBIAN_COMPONENTS" \ | |
"$DEBIAN_VERSION" "$MOUNT_DIR" "$DEBIAN_MIRROR" | |
########### Set up required files ########### | |
# Following https://wiki.debian.org/chroot | |
# Prevents dpkg from starting daemons in the chroot | |
# cat <<EOF | sudo tee "$MOUNT_DIR/usr/sbin/policy-rc.d" | |
# #!/bin/sh | |
# exit 101 | |
# EOF | |
# sudo chmod a+x "$MOUNT_DIR/usr/sbin/policy-rc.d" | |
# The ischroot command is buggy and does not detect that it is running in a chroot | |
sudo cp "${MOUNT_DIR}/bin/true" "${MOUNT_DIR}/usr/bin/ischroot" | |
# See https://wiki.archlinux.org/title/EFI_system_partition#Typical_mount_points | |
# See https://wiki.archlinux.org/title/Fstab#Identifying_file_systems | |
# I promise not to mount any drives with the same label in this QMEU VM. | |
if [ -n "${BOOT_UUID:-}" ]; then | |
cat <<EOF | sudo tee "$MOUNT_DIR/etc/fstab" | |
UUID=$BOOT_UUID /boot/efi vfat defaults 0 2 | |
EOF | |
fi | |
cat <<EOF | sudo tee --append "$MOUNT_DIR/etc/fstab" | |
UUID=$ROOT_UUID / $ROOT_FS errors=remount-ro 0 1 | |
EOF | |
echo "$HOSTNAME" | sudo tee "$MOUNT_DIR/etc/hostname" | |
cat <<EOF | sudo tee "$MOUNT_DIR/etc/hosts" | |
127.0.0.1 localhost $HOSTNAME | |
::1 localhost ip6-localhost ip6-loopback $HOSTNAME | |
ff02::1 ip6-allnodes | |
ff02::2 ip6-allrouters | |
EOF | |
echo "$DEBIAN_SOURCES" | sudo tee "$MOUNT_DIR/etc/apt/sources.list" | |
sudo cp /etc/resolv.conf "$MOUNT_DIR/etc/resolv.conf" | |
cat <<EOF | sudo tee "$MOUNT_DIR/chroot-install.sh" | |
#!/usr/bin/env bash | |
set -e -x | |
# Set up root user | |
echo "root:root" | chpasswd | |
# Install GRUB | |
grub-install $grub_args "$LOOP_DEV" | |
update-grub | |
ls / | |
ls /boot | |
# Debugging | |
grep menuentry /boot/grub/grub.cfg | |
grep vmlinuz /boot/grub/grub.cfg | |
grep initrd /boot/grub/grub.cfg | |
exit | |
EOF | |
sudo chmod +x "$MOUNT_DIR/chroot-install.sh" | |
########### Configure system inside chroot ########### | |
# See https://wiki.archlinux.org/title/Chroot#Using_chroot | |
# See https://superuser.com/questions/165116/mount-dev-proc-sys-in-a-chroot-environment | |
# See https://askubuntu.com/questions/1122975/difference-between-rbind-and-bind-in-mounting | |
# See https://superuser.com/a/111215/110096 | |
sudo mount -t proc /proc "$MOUNT_DIR/proc" | |
sudo mount -t sysfs /sys "$MOUNT_DIR/sys" | |
sudo mount --make-rslave --rbind /dev "$MOUNT_DIR/dev" | |
# sudo mount --make-rslave --rbind /run "$MOUNT_DIR/run" | |
sudo chroot "$MOUNT_DIR" /usr/bin/env "PATH=/bin:/sbin" /chroot-install.sh | |
sudo grep menuentry "$MOUNT_DIR/boot/grub/grub.cfg" | |
sudo grep vmlinuz "$MOUNT_DIR/boot/grub/grub.cfg" | |
sudo grep initrd "$MOUNT_DIR/boot/grub/grub.cfg" | |
########### Clean up ########### | |
sudo rm "$MOUNT_DIR/chroot-install.sh" | |
# sudo rm "$MOUNT_DIR/usr/sbin/policy-rc.d" | |
sudo rm "${MOUNT_DIR}/bin/true" "${MOUNT_DIR}/usr/bin/ischroot" | |
sudo umount --recursive "$MOUNT_DIR" | |
sudo losetup --detach "$LOOP_DEV" | |
rmdir "$MOUNT_DIR" | |
########### Run ########### | |
"qemu-system-$QEMU_ARCH" \ | |
-drive file="${IMAGE}.raw",format=raw \ | |
-boot order=d \ | |
-nographic \ | |
-serial mon:stdio | |
########### Fancier run ########### | |
# qemu-img convert -f raw -O qcow2 "${IMAGE}.raw" "${IMAGE}.qcow2" | |
# rm --force "${IMAGE}.raw" | |
# mkdir --parents shared | |
# "qemu-system-$QEMU_ARCH" \ | |
# -cpu host \ | |
# -enable-kvm \ | |
# -hda "${IMAGE}.qcow2" \ | |
# -virtfs "local,path=$PWD/shared,mount_tag=host0,security_model=mapped,id=host0" \ | |
# -boot d \ | |
# -nographic \ | |
# -serial mon:stdio \ | |
# -m 4G |
